Eat Like a Local: Must-Try Foods in Borgoricco, Italy
Prepare your taste buds! Borgoricco's culinary scene is a delightful adventure. Seek out local trattorias and sample regional specialties like bigoli in salsa (thick pasta with anchovy sauce) and polenta (cornmeal porridge). Don't forget to try the local wines – they're a perfect complement to the delicious food.
